Vulnerability Description
Buffer overflow in NetMeeting allows denial of service and remote command execution.
CVSS Score
7.5
HIGH
AV:N/AC:L/Au:N/C:P/I:P/A:P
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Microsoft | Netmeeting | 2.1 |
